Famous Last Words - Live at O2 Music-Flash, E-Werk, Berlin, Germany, 10/14/2006

Famous Last Words - Live at O2 Music-Flash, E-Werk, Berlin, Germany, 10/14/2006

My Chemical Romance

The song Famous Last Words - Live at O2 Music-Flash, E-Werk, Berlin, Germany, 10/14/2006 by My Chemical Romance has been played 1,359,212 times on Spotify since its release on October 20, 2006.

Loading

Other songs from My Chemical Romance

Frequently asked questions